Output e38030dd4062f68999216820bdf68251aae27ae4177f86c827372fbc0f42b7f2:2

value
135516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d31e1acc34e889204324ac8a4dbfedd106f7a781 OP_EQUAL
address
3LwJZjGy521fxuCmtzKjzEHPLVmNozBNB9
transaction
e38030dd4062f68999216820bdf68251aae27ae4177f86c827372fbc0f42b7f2
confirmations
366220
spent
true